Tinnitus can occur anywhere along the auditory pathway, in the outer ear with the middle and internal ear into the brain's auditory cortex, where by It truly is considered encoded (in a way, imprinted). Among the most prevalent will cause of tinnitus is damage to the hair cells within the cochlea (see "Auditory pathways and tinnitus"). These cells enable completely transform sound waves into nerve signals. In the event the auditory pathways or circuits inside the brain don't acquire the indicators they're anticipating within the cochlea, the Mind in influence "turns up the gain" on those pathways in order to detect the sign — in A lot the identical way which you flip up the quantity on a car radio when you are seeking to find a station's sign.

In exceptional instances, tinnitus can occur as a rhythmic pulsing or whooshing seem, typically in time together with your heartbeat. This is known as pulsatile tinnitus. Should you have pulsatile tinnitus, your medical professional may be able to hear your tinnitus when they does an examination (aim tinnitus).
